摘要
The paper describes Six Sigma system and its application at Litija Spinning Mill. The introduction of the Six Sigma system includes training of 5 candidates as improvement project managers (Six Sigma Black Belt). In addition to training, the candidates worked on pilot improvement projects, which they successfully finished. Quantitative results of the pilot projects were higher productivity of the spinning mill by means of the systematic improvement of given process specifications (reduction of the loss of spindle-hours by 41%) and higher productivity of preliminary spinning through the improvement of planning lots (reduction of hours used per production unit by 5%). Pilot projects produced immeasurable results reflected in improving work conditions at the spinning mill and in the introduction of a new, more accurate method for quality measurement of yarn. Thanks to the successfully finished training of the project managers and the pilot projects the company obtained new insights into process optimization and quality improvement which will be applied in the future.
